NFL: Carolina 30, Atlanta 20

CHARLOTTE, N.C., Dec. 9 (UPI) -- Cam Newton passed for two touchdowns and ran for another Sunday, powering the Carolina Panthers to a 30-20 victory over Atlanta.

Newton's 72-yard scoring run early in the second half put the Panthers ahead 23-0 and Carolina (4-9) went on to win for the second time in three contests.

The rookie signal-caller completed 23-of-35 for 287 yards -- hooking up with Greg Olsen and Deangelo Williams on TD tosses -- and added 116 yards rushing on nine carries.

His favorite target was Steve Smith, who made seven catches for 109 yards in the win.

The Falcons (11-2) were led by Matt Ryan (34-of-49, 342 yards, two touchdowns, one interception) and Roddy White (nine catches, 117 yards, one touchdown) in the setback.

Atlanta missed a chance to clinch the first-round playoff bye with the loss.
